Want to learn more on how to launch and grow a successful podcast? Listening in on today's episode might give you ideas as we help our guest growing his podcast to build his online business, and a lot more! What's going on everybody? This week's episode, we present retired US Coast Guard and Flip Your Life community member, Ed Auzenbergs. Ed has been in the service for 29 years before retiring in 2013. He has 2 children who are in college, one is a junior at the US Coast Guard Academy, and the other is an incoming freshman at the US Naval Academy. He and his wife, Susan, now have an empty nest at the ripe age of 50. They figured it's about time to go traveling and still have the freedom to bug their kids. After ample research, he took a calculated risk and founded CommutaVie, a website that aims to provide structure and support for people suffering Type 2 Diabetes. He also has a podcast called, "TransformationCast," and he will be on air with us to discuss how to invite influencers onto his show. We will also be talking about our take in building your own team to back you up in your online business journey. You're going to be in for a whole lot of great advice, so tune in and take note of what today's episode can do for your online business.  You will learn: How to get influencers onto your podcast/show. How small influencers lead you to bigger influencers. Strategies on how to build your own team. Tips on how to hire the right contractor. And a whole lot more! [Tweet " Don't over think it.
